In today’s fitness industry, competition is fierce. Every gym—from big-box chains to boutique studios—is fighting for the attention of prospects who have countless options for where to spend their fitness dollars. While having great equipment, engaging classes, and a welcoming environment is essential, these things alone do not guarantee business growth.
The truth is, no matter how strong your offering is, without a dedicated sales team, you risk leaving potential revenue—and future members—on the table. For independent gym owners, boutique studio operators, gym entrepreneurs, and personal trainers running businesses, having a trained, intentional, and dedicated sales team is often the difference between stagnant growth and record-breaking success.
1. Turning Leads Into Paying Members
Most gyms generate leads—whether from digital marketing, referrals, walk-ins, or trial offers. The problem is that many of these leads go cold simply because there isn’t someone accountable for following up.
A dedicated sales team ensures:
Speed to Lead: Prospects are contacted quickly before they lose interest.
Consistent Follow-Up: Calls, texts, and emails continue until a decision is made.
Structured Tours & Presentations: Every walk-in gets a complete experience designed to convert.
Without this, leads pile up in a database with no structured plan for converting them into paying members.
2. Freeing Owners and Trainers to Do What They Do Best
Independent gym owners and personal trainers are often stretched thin—handling operations, training, marketing, and customer service all at once. Adding sales onto this already full plate dilutes focus and drains energy.
A dedicated sales team allows:
Owners to focus on leadership, strategy, and long-term growth.
Trainers to focus on delivering excellent coaching and building member relationships.
Staff to focus on service and culture rather than worrying about hitting sales numbers.
When everyone is playing to their strengths, the entire business performs better.
3. Consistency and Predictability in Revenue
Sales is not an occasional task—it is a daily process. A dedicated sales team provides:
Daily KPIs: Tours booked, presentations given, closes achieved.
Predictable Results: Regular membership sales that stabilize cash flow.
Accountability: Clear responsibility for hitting sales targets each month.
Gyms without a sales team often suffer from inconsistent revenue spikes—big months followed by disappointing ones. A sales team builds reliability.
4. Professionalism and Member Confidence
Prospects feel the difference when they’re greeted by a trained sales professional versus a distracted staff member. A dedicated sales team brings:
Confidence: Prospects trust professionals who guide them through decisions.
Clarity: A well-executed presentation explains value and pricing effectively.
Commitment: Sales staff are invested in ensuring each member joins with excitement and understanding.
This level of professionalism builds credibility and makes the gym stand out from competitors.
5. Maximizing Upsells and Cross-Sells
A sales team doesn’t just sell memberships. They drive revenue across multiple channels:
Personal Training Packages
Nutrition Coaching
Supplements and Retail
Special Programs and Events
When handled strategically, each sale increases the average value per member. Without a team focused on this, opportunities for add-on sales are easily overlooked.
6. Culture of Growth and Energy
When you have a dedicated sales team, you create a culture of winning inside your gym. Salespeople thrive on competition, daily huddles, and setting new records. This energy spills into the rest of the team and even the membership base.
Your gym begins to feel like a place where exciting things are happening. Staff are motivated, and members sense momentum and growth—which makes them proud to be a part of it.
7. Scalability and Long-Term Success
A strong sales team allows you to think bigger:
Want to open a second location? A sales team ensures the first one is financially stable.
Want to sell your business one day? Buyers look for predictable revenue streams—something only a sales process delivers.
Want to dominate your market? Salespeople keep the pipeline full and help you outpace competitors.
Without sales infrastructure, scaling becomes risky. With it, growth becomes inevitable.
